XML 103 R78.htm IDEA: XBRL DOCUMENT v3.24.3
Related Party Transactions (Details) - USD ($)
12 Months Ended
Jun. 30, 2024
Jun. 30, 2023
Related Party [Member]    
Related Party Transactions [Line Items]    
Due to related parties $ 710,910
Accounts payable - related party 67,046,472 51,698,588
Shenzhen Yi Jia [Member]    
Related Party Transactions [Line Items]    
Purchases from related party $ 91,324,614 $ 83,060,957
Mr. Liu [Member]    
Related Party Transactions [Line Items]    
Outstanding percentage 58.90%  
Mr. Liu [Member] | Jiangyan Zhu [Member]    
Related Party Transactions [Line Items]    
Outstanding percentage 66.50%  
Ispire Technology Inc. [Member]    
Related Party Transactions [Line Items]    
Outstanding percentage 4.40%  
Ispire Technology Inc. [Member] | Jiangyan Zhu [Member]    
Related Party Transactions [Line Items]    
Outstanding percentage 5.00%